Wash firing (Foundation)
Begin the veneering process by conducting a wash firing of Dentin or Deep Dentin material. This procedure ensures
controlled shrinkage of the veneering material in the direction of the substructure and ensures a homogeneous bond to the
underlying ZirLiner material. In order to achieve this:
– Mix the required IPS e.max Ceram layering materials (Dentin or Deep Dentin) with the Build-Up Liquids allround or soft. If
a more plastic consistency is desired, IPS e.max Ceram Glaze and Stain Liquids (allround or longlife) can be used to mix
with the Build-Up Liquids at any ratio.
– Provide a thin even coverage of the Dentin or Deep Dentin material on the entire veneering surface.
– After the surface is completely covered, position the restoration on the firing tray and fire according to the given
parameters.
